It’s no secret that former UFC light heavyweight kingpin Jon Jones and reigning light heavyweight champion Daniel Cormier don’t exactly get along. Back in 2014, Jones and Cormier appeared onstage together at the UFC 178 media day. While the pair were simply supposed to have a staredown, the two men engaged in a now infamous brawl which saw UFC exec Dave Sholler thrown through the backdrop. Fast forward nearly four years and the two men’s rivalry is as strong as ever.

Former UFC light heavyweight champion Jon Jones has been hindered by his troubles outside of the Octagon over the past few years. Most recently, Jones was pulled from UFC 200 just 48 hours before he was scheduled to step into the Octagon with Daniel Cormier in hopes of reclaiming the light heavyweight championship he never lost in the Octagon. While an appeal process saw Jones handed a year long suspension retroactive to July, the damage had already been done. UFC President Dana White infamously explained after Jones UFC 200 withdrawal that the former light heavyweight champ would never headline an event again.

Under normal circumstances, Jimi Manuwa’s back-to-back knockouts of Ovince St. Preux and Corey Anderson probably would have earned him a shot at Daniel Cormier’s UFC light heavyweight title. With the return of former champion Jon Jones towering on the horizon, however, the contendership picture at light heavyweight is far from normal. Earlier this week, UFC President Dana White confirmed to ESPN that, if the former champion Jones is ready to return in time for UFC 214 on July 29, he will be granted an immediate title shot against Cormier, who he defeated by decision back in January of 2014. The other possibility, of course, is that Jones – who has not fought in more than a year – isn’t ready in time for July 29. In this event, the next title shot will go to Manuwa, and Jones will be given a so-called tuneup fight (we explored that possibility here).

Last weekend, in the main event of UFC 210, UFC light heavyweight champion Daniel Cormier scored an impressive, second-round submission win over the ever-dangerous Anthony “Rumble” Johnson. Regrettably, Cormier’s win was not without controversy. On the Friday morning before his battle with Rumble, Cormier stepped onto the scale and weighed in a 206.2 pounds, 1.2 pounds over the required weight for a light heavyweight title fight. Initially, it looked as though disaster had struck. Cormier was over weight, and it appeared the title fight would be off. But then, in an unprecedented twist, he was allowed to weigh in again just minutes later, and this time, he met the required weight of 205 pounds. That’s where the controversy emerged.

Former UFC light heavyweight champion Jon Jones is currently sitting on the sidelines with his one-year suspension for testing positive for banned substances. Jones tested positive for the banned substances clomiphene and letrozole and was notified days before his scheduled UFC 200 title unification bout against champion Daniel Cormier. Jones claimed that the positive test for the banned substances was due to taking a tainted sexual performance pill. However, arbitrators in his hearing ruled Jones responsible for testing positive saying that he did not do his research for checking what the pill consisted of and if any of it was on the banned substances list.
